Job Summary

The Medical Director (MD) under the direction of the field management team, is responsible for establishing the medical quality and patient care practiced by all doctors in each hospital. The MD achieves this through strong leadership and serving as a mentor and role model for the associate veterinarians and staff. The MD is an integral part of the hospital management team responsible for the overall financial performance of the hospital and helps create and drive the overall direction for the hospital that will achieve positive results. The MD fulfills all the duties of a staff veterinarian in addition to the specific responsibilities of the Medical Director such as yearly staff reviews, financial analysis meetings, management meetings, and trainings.

Cases

We see 50% wellness and 50% common pet concerns such as allergic reactions, diarrhea or vomiting, ear infections, eye issues, fleas/ticks/mites, derm, wounds/lacerations, lethargy, loss of appetite, pain or limping, respiratory disease, toxin ingestion, and urinary issues. Each DVM is given a scheduled surgery day. Surgeries consist of soft tissue, spay, neuter, and dental cases.
